WebSince you’ve already paid the tax due, you usually don’t pay tax on your distributions. Social Security. Virginia does not tax Social Security benefits. If any portion of your Social Security benefits are taxed at the federal level, you can subtract that amount on your Virginia return. This also applies to Tier 1 Railroad Retirement. Age ... WebApr 13, 2024 · If you miss a tax deadline, the IRS can generally charge you two separate penalties: one for not filing your tax return and one for not paying what you owe.
